    That is concerning.

    Not a healthy relationship with food AT ALL.

    I feel like MFP really has its downsides--this being huge one.

    Food is fuel people. I'm not suggesting you go stuff your face with 6 Big Mac's and my previous posts refers to the fact that super high fat foods actually make me physically ill.

    I try not to let my self-esteem or emotions get caught up in my weight/food I'm eating. Life is going to be pretty miserable if you're constantly feeling guilty over eating.

    I think you can eat anything within reason, but of course if there's a food that bothers you, you could cut that out but it should not be a mental thing. You should never feel guilty for eating. It is possible to eat a cookie or french fries or chocolate and still be under for the day.

    I am not stranger to binges (and I am talking about REAL legitimate binges not eating like 500 calories) and yeah sometimes I feel guilty after those but I'm working on not freaking out about them, one day over-indulgence isn't the end of the world. If you're defining yourself based on your weight/food intake and getting too obsessive or resorting to VLCD then you're just unhealthy as you would be if you were obese--not just physically, but mentally

    (OP not directed at you, more the people who are saying they are afraid of food/those with disordered eating in genreal)

    And before anyone jumps on me I've been in recovery from Anorexia for 6 years with bouts of Bulimia since. I'm not stranger to it and I do understand, that's why I find it so upsetting.
